Need a suggestion for a throttle cable on my lsx swap

I need a suggestion for a throttle cable on my lsx swap. Until recently ive been using the stock fd cable without any issues. It mates up to the throttle body of my lsx perfectly! ...so when i noticed some strands starting to come apart on the 17 year old cable i decided to order a new one from Mazda so i would not have to stray from what works. Well as good as my intentions where the new cable is slightly different then my original and wont work the same.

Any suggestions are greatly appreciated!!

i use a 93 honda civic hatchback Si throttle cable in my car. i made a custom throttle cable bracket, which took about 15 mins. Perfect length and everything, also fits into the FD throttle pedal perfectly, lol. i can take pics.
